Transaction 62d114edff34f74318b43adaa4cc0056e1603d7641252a56de2608f269a46d24
1 Input
2 Outputs
- 62d114edff34f74318b43adaa4cc0056e1603d7641252a56de2608f269a46d24:0
- 62d114edff34f74318b43adaa4cc0056e1603d7641252a56de2608f269a46d24:1
value 9800000
address 144d2Gaa2t2baZ1eg3y8iD3McEAqBZzerZ
value 1142199841
address 18queCM6YwuqKUektMfZxmtY9FhyAjRdjt